Something new awaits you at the Queen Studio Experience in Montreux!

Queen Archivist Greg Brooks has recently been in Montreux, spending time refreshing several of the display cabinets at the Queen Studio Experience, ready for the thousands of fans who will arrive in September to celebrate Freddie Mercury’s birthday.

The displays now look very different, featuring albums never showcased before, alongside an incredible collection of Freddie’s handwritten lyrics, many of which have not previously been displayed. Highlights include “Killer Queen,” “Don’t Stop Me Now,” “Death on Two Legs,” “Somebody to Love,” and “Good Old-Fashioned Lover Boy.”

The Queen Studio Experience is a Mercury Phoenix Trust initiative, and donations are warmly welcomed during your visit, helping to support the Trust’s ongoing fight against HIV/AIDS worldwide.
